Ke Jing-hsien’s Power Surge: Seven Home Runs and Counting
Ke Jing-hsien has quickly become a focal point for those tracking the Dodgers’ offensive potential. The young slugger has demonstrated a remarkable ability to drive the ball with authority, a trait that has seen him climb the ranks of his respective affiliate’s leaderboards. Most recently, Ke punctuated his impressive season so far by launching his seventh home run of the campaign.
Observers have noted a distinct evolution in Ke’s approach at the plate. His ability to maintain power while adjusting to the nuances of professional pitching has been a standout characteristic. The momentum generated by his recent home run displays suggests that he is not merely a situational hitter, but a consistent threat capable of changing the complexion of a game with a single swing. As he continues to accumulate power numbers, the question for the Dodgers’ front office shifts from whether he can compete, to how quickly he can be integrated into the upper echelons of the organization.
Lin Zhen-wei Finds Command on the Mound
While Ke has been making waves with his bat, Lin Zhen-wei has been providing essential stability to the Dodgers’ pitching rotation in the minor leagues. Pitching is often a game of efficiency and command, and Lin has recently showcased both in a performance that drew praise from developmental experts.

In a recent outing, Lin delivered a commanding performance, navigating through 4.2 innings of work. Most notably, he demonstrated an ability to miss bats, recording five strikeouts during his tenure on the mound. This ability to maintain a high strikeout rate while managing his pitch count is a critical metric for prospects transitioning through the various levels of the minor leagues. For Lin, the ability to command the strike zone and execute high-leverage pitches has been the cornerstone of his recent success, providing a glimpse into his potential as a reliable arm within the Dodgers’ pitching depth.
A Crowded and Talented Prospect Landscape
The rapid ascent of Ke and Lin does not occur in a vacuum. They are part of a highly competitive and talented cohort of prospects that defines the current state of the Dodgers’ developmental programs. The organization’s recent success in cultivating talent is evident when looking at the broader roster of emerging players.
The Dodgers’ pipeline is currently bolstered by several high-profile prospects who are also making significant waves:
- Sirota: A top-tier prospect who has recently displayed immense power, including a notable three-home run performance in a High-A doubleheader.
- De Paula: Another standout talent who continues to demonstrate significant long-ball capability, maintaining a hot streak that has kept scouts on high alert.
- Tibbs: A player who has been dominating minor league leaderboards, recently recording a three-hit game that highlights his consistency.
This density of talent creates a unique environment within the Dodgers’ organization. While it provides a massive well of potential for the Major League club, it also means that prospects like Ke Jing-hsien and Lin Zhen-wei must continue to perform at an elite level to maintain their upward trajectory through the system.
